Shame is a heavy vibration that can sabotage our vitality and pleasure and block us from living our best lives. I feel it's the number one thing that stands between us and full embodiment of our sensuality and the self love/body love that is a natural byproduct of that.
The hammer of shame has been used as a control program for thousands of years and it's come down hard on women's sexuality, sensuality and body image. When we add ageism to the equation it becomes even more toxic.
The experience of shame is a high activation of the nervous system. The response to an experience that causes shame puts us into state of numbness or shut down. This can greatly impact our pleasure, passion and our physical and mental health. Shame can be the result of our own experiences and passed down for generations. Regardless of its source, shame can be stored in the body for years, even a lifetime unless we release and integrate it.
Shame stored in the body can show up in many ways. One of the ways I often see it in my work (and I've also witnessed it in myself) is something I call "functional freeze"; a state of selective freeze where we can function in the world, but are cut off from the full aliveness that's available when we inhabit our sexual and sensual selves.
